I have both, so I hope getting both is an option (if they are really cheap).
Having finished SotC the problem was it didn't take very long and the time attack options seem like an attempt to keep you interested for a little more. But in saying that it was really fun and exciting. FF:XII will have you playing for many hours not to mention the side quests the problem here is that you may get bored with the game play if you aren't used to RPG's.
remember these games are completely different so it may be wise to look over the other games in your collection and pick something similar you seem to have a lot of RPG's so get FF:XII. But then get SotC.
